Summary
A pelmet, part of a set four pairs of curtains with matching pelmets. Made by Colefax and Fowler, England, 1977. A simple swag form of yellow cotton, woven with self coloured stripe. Trimmed with wide, green, cotton braid and green, wool bullion fringe.
Provenance
A National Trust Commission. The curtains were made by the Erddig Textile Workshop and the pelmets by Colefax and Fowler, in 1977.
